Game Day 30: vs Titan

SAINT JOHN - The Saint John Sea Dogs play their final game before the holiday break tonight at TD Station.

It's been an up-and-down first few months of the season for the Sea Dogs who sit sixth in the Eastern Conference and ninth overall in the Quebec Major Junior Hockey League. They'll look to earn their 16th victory of the season tonight when they host the Acadie-Bathurst Titan at 7 p.m.

The Titan have also had an up-and-down first half but have picked things up a bit lately, going 6-3-1-0 in their past 10 games.

This will be Saint John's final game until Dec. 28 (fingers crossed hockey is still being played by then).

Records: The Sea Dogs are 15-11-0-3 for 33 points (fourth Maritimes/sixth Eastern/ninth QMJHL) while the Titan are 14-11-1-2 for 31 points (fifth Maritimes/eighth Eastern/13th QMJHL).

Last games: The Sea Dogs are coming off a 5-4 home loss to the Moncton Wildcats last night. William Dufour, Charlie DesRoches, Riley Bezeau and Cam MacDonald scored for Saint John. Jonathan Lemieux was pulled after allowing three goals on six goals. Ventsislav Shingarov allowed a pair of goals on 25 shots in relief. The Titan are coming off a 3-2 loss in Halifax on Thursday. Cole Huckins and Hendrix Lapierre scored for Bathurst. Chad Arsenault made 25 saves in the loss.

2021-22 head-to-head: The Sea Dogs are 2-1-0-1 against the Titan this season while Bathurst is 2-1-0-1 against Saint John.

Last meeting: Oct. 24 in Bathurst where the Sea Dogs defeated the Titan 4-3 in a shootout. Evgeny Sapelnikov, Peter Reynolds and Josh Lawrence all scored for Saint John. Dylan Andrews, Riley Kidney and Jacob Melanson scored for Bathurst. Jonathan Lemieux made 39 stops in the win. Jan Bednar made 34 saves in the loss.

Ex-Sea Dogs on the Titan: None.

Titan to watch: Hendrix Lapierre will play against Saint John for the first time this season. Like William Dufour, the Washington Capitals prospect was cut from Team Canada's world junior selection camp last weekend.

Random stat: The Sea Dogs and Titan are both averaging 3.95 goals per game, good for second most in the league behind the Charlottetown Islanders (4.09).

Notes: William Dufour leads Saint John in points with 45 and goals with 21... Josh Lawrence has a team high 27 assists... Riley Kidney leads the Titan in points (39), goals (17) and assists (22)... Saint John is 8-6-0-2 at home... the Titan are 6-7-0-0 on the road... William Dufour has points in 15 straight games... Josh Lawrence has points in 10 straight games... Zach Biggar has assists in six straight road games.
